What do you call book smart?
Book-smart is an adjective describing a person whose knowledge greatly derives from book-learning, as opposed to practical experience, or ‘street smarts’. (It may also be used as a noun, as in, “She has book smarts.”) It may also refer to: Booksmart, a 2019 comedy film.

What is the root word of intelligent?
Intelligence comes from the Latin word intelligere, “to understand,” which makes sense because it refers to someone’s ability to understand things.
